PGC-1α

PPARγ coactivator-1α

Peroxisome proliferator-activated receptor-γ coactivator-1α (PGC-1α) serves as an inducible coregulator in the control of energy homeostasis. PGC-1α is a powerful transcriptional coregulator of GLUT4 and mitochondrial genes, including components of the electron transport system. PGC-1α is expressed abundantly in tissues with high energy demand, including brown adipose tissue, heart, skeletal muscle, kidney, and brain. PGC-1α has been shown to regulate adaptive thermogenesis, mitochondrial biogenesis, glucose and fatty acid metabolism, the peripheral circadian clock, fiber-type switching in skeletal muscle, and heart development. PGC-1α, a critical booster of mitochondrial function, is an excellent candidate for preventing insulin resistance and metabolic syndromes secondary to mitochondrial dysfunction. PGC-1α has been shown to influence energy metabolism.
